Garage door sensors play a crucial position in ensuring the protected operation of automatic garage doors. These gadgets work by detecting objects in the door's path, stopping the door from closing if there is an obstacle. When a sensor malfunctions, it could lead to frustrating experiences, together with the door failing to close or reopening unexpectedly. Understanding how to inform if a garage door sensor is unhealthy can save time, money, and enhance security in your house.


One of the most common indicators that a garage door sensor may be failing is the inability of the door to close completely. When this occurs, you might notice that the door reverses after trying to shut. This could possibly be because of the sensors not speaking accurately, causing them to mistakenly identify an object in their path. Checking the sensor alignment is the primary step in troubleshooting this concern.


Misalignment of sensors is a problem that occurs regularly. Each sensor is designed to face the opposing sensor immediately; if they're out of alignment, the door could not operate properly. Look for any visible obstructions, then gently adjust the sensors to ensure they are pointing immediately at one another. After realigning them, attempt working the garage door once more to see if the problem persists.

A visible inspection of the sensors is essential to find out if they are dirty or damaged. Dirt, debris, or spider webs can block the sensor's beam, stopping it from detecting obstacles accurately. If you discover a buildup of grime on the sensor lenses, use a soft cloth to wash them gently. Ensuring that the sensors are free of obstructions is a vital maintenance step that can often resolve issues.


In cases the place the sensors seem intact and clear, it could be helpful to examine the wiring. Look for frayed wires, unfastened connections, or broken elements that can lead to malfunction. The wiring is typically hidden alongside the door tracks, making it much less seen. Use warning when inspecting the wires, and think about disconnecting the facility before handling any components to keep away from electrical hazards.


Another approach to decide if a sensor is faulty involves testing the door's response when the sensors are obstructed. Close the garage door, then place an object, like a cardboard box, within the sensors' path. The door ought to reverse immediately upon contact with the object. If the door does not reverse, it’s a sign that the sensors are doubtless failing to perform as intended.


Testing the sensors individually can be an efficient troubleshooting technique. This includes temporarily disabling one sensor at a time to verify if the opposite continues to be detecting correctly. If the door operates when one sensor is blocked, however not when the opposite is blocked, you'll have pinpointed the faulty sensor. This methodology offers a clear indication of which sensor might have replacement.

Sometimes the issue may not necessarily be with the sensors themselves but could be associated to the garage door opener. Ensure that the opener is functioning because it ought to. If all other checks point to the sensors being in good condition, you may want to explore potential points with the opener.


Environment components can even affect the operation of garage door sensors. For occasion, robust sunlight can sometimes interfere with the infrared beams utilized by the sensors. If you discover points primarily during certain times of the day, it could be worthwhile to suppose about inserting a defend over the sensor to attenuate direct sunlight exposure.

If you have adopted all troubleshooting steps and are still facing issues, changing the sensors may be essential. New sensors are comparatively simple to seek out and can be installed with basic tools. While some people may prefer to call in knowledgeable, many can full the duty on their very own.
